What is a weekend factory job?

Weekend factory jobs are positions in manufacturing or production facilities that require employees to work primarily on weekends. These roles are often designed to cover increased production demands during weekends or to provide continuous operations in factories that run 24/7. Weekend factory workers may be involved in tasks such as assembly, packaging, machine operation, or quality control. These jobs can be either part-time or full-time, depending on the employer's needs, and may offer shift differentials or additional pay for weekend hours.

What challenges do employees face working weekend shifts in a factory?

Employees working weekend factory shifts often face challenges such as adjusting to non-traditional work hours, which can impact work-life balance and social activities. Additionally, weekend teams may operate with fewer staff, requiring employees to be flexible and sometimes take on multiple responsibilities. Communication with weekday teams is crucial to ensure smooth handovers and continuity of production. Despite these challenges, weekend shifts can offer benefits like shift differentials and opportunities for faster advancement due to increased responsibility.

What skills and qualifications are needed to work in a weekend factory job?

To thrive as a Weekend Factory Worker, you typically need basic manufacturing skills, attention to detail, and often a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with assembly line machinery, safety protocols, and sometimes inventory management systems is commonly required. Reliability, teamwork, and strong communication are valuable soft skills in this environment. These abilities are crucial for maintaining production efficiency, ensuring safety, and contributing positively to overall factory operations during weekend shifts.
